Ticket TIDE-1593: Tide-table widget showing "data unavailable" everywhere. Heads up, support folks — you've probably seen the flood of complaints about the Moonpull widget going blank this morning. It's not a customer config issue, so no need to walk anyone through settings. The credential the widget uses to pull predictions from our internal Harborline tide service expired overnight. Engineering has rotated it and the fix is rolling out now; widgets should recover within the hour. If you need to test manually, the new key is below.

API key for hahop-fahof: kto23_AYVFIw9MGYUoJUFF85VHsY7

## Deployment

Glimmerbay handlers run on the Quillfrost serverless runtime, and cold starts can add up to two seconds on first invocation after a deploy. We pre-warm the checkout and search handlers via a scheduled pinger; everything else tolerates the delay. Warm-pool sizing and timeout behavior are controlled entirely by the settings shown below.

config for tagaf-bawif:
[norok]
host = norok.ordinworks.local
user = norok_svc
database = norok_prod

## Break-glass: Corelight component library

Applies only when the versioning service is down and a release must ship. Break-glass grants direct write access to the version manifest, bypassing the Fennick review gate. Use sparingly; every use is audited. Steps: declare the incident in the release channel, get verbal ack from one other release manager, open the sealed access tool, and pin the exact semver you are publishing. The tool unlocks only with the emergency recovery passphrase shown below.

unlock words, yajof-tagug: caseth-kelmir-druael-tamion-rusath-sorael-quenion-julath-ralael-joreth-wendor-holius-gormir